Hepburn shunned the Hollywood publicity machine and refused to conform to … WebOct 19, 1988 · A. She did have the surgery but not for vanity's sake. Hepburn had drooping upper eyelids, which interfered with her vision. Manhattan plastic surgeon Sherrell Aston did the surgery for her, as he ...

Katharine Hepburn’s ailment, recently discussed on television by her niece Katharine Houghton, was not Parkinson’s disease , but a progressive yet treatable neurological disorder called essential tremor. Ms. Hepburn’s was referred to as familial tremor, the inherited form. philosopher on the meaning of life
